Abstract
A method and apparatus for producing video content. The method includes acquiring video data from a source. If the video data is not digitized, then the video data is digitized. The method includes generating scene indexes for the video data including a representative still image for each scene and combining the video data and scene indexes along with a media player on a video disc. The video player is operable to play the video data in accordance with the scene indexes including playing a scene from the video data on a client computer while displaying the representative stills for other of the scenes available for display on the video disc.

19. A method comprising:
-
identifying video data; evaluating the video data to detect scene transitions defining distinct segments of the video data including processing successive frames of the video data wherein processing a frame includes identifying a representative portion of the frame so as to not require processing an entire portion of the frame and comparing the representative portion to a representative portion from a prior or next frame of the video data, wherein the representative portion comprises less than an entire frame; and identifying a representative still for each segment associated with the video data; and publishing the segments of the video data and the plurality of representative stills. - View Dependent Claims (20)
